About the event
2025 is the ninth iteration of this Club favourite. It owes its origins to the fading recall of a former Club favourite, the ‘Curry Tiffin’ a highly regarded feature on Club Menus for many years.
Rekindling the Club’s collective memory, ‘Roger of the Raj’ is an eclectic blend of humour and homage to the cultural fusion evident across the Commonwealth Armies of the late 19th and early 20th Century. Many Australians were seconded for service in the Indian Army. The influence on Commonwealth military tradition and cuisine of that era has persisted to this day.
This year ‘Roger of the Raj’ takes on a new dimension as it breaks out of Winter, lands in Spring and coincides with Dewali, the famed Indian ‘Festival of Light’.
This year we will, weather permitting, start in our superb Club garden, with welcome drinks, tantalising canapes and low level pyrotechnics, before heading inside.
